Standard UNIX providestwo simple calculators: <EMCLASS="emphasis">dc</EM> (desk calculator) and <EMCLASS="emphasis">bc</EM>.(Who knowswhat the <EMCLASS="emphasis">b</EM> stands for? The manual page refers to it only as "anarbitrary precision arithmetic language.")</P><PCLASS="para">To a novice, <EMCLASS="emphasis">dc</EM> sounds more promising.However, it's areverse-Polish calculator. You enter each operand on aseparate line, followed by an operator. The operands arestored on a stack; the operator pops them from the stack,replacing them with the result. Unfortunately for the novice,the result isn't printed.You need to type <EMCLASS="emphasis">p</EM> ("print") to getany output.</P><PCLASS="para"><EMCLASS="emphasis">bc</EM> is actually much easier to use:</P><PCLASS="para"><BLOCKQUOTECLASS="screen"><PRECLASS="screen">% <CODECLASS="userinput"><B>bc5*2</B></CODE>10<KBDCLASS="keycap">[CTRL-d]</KBD>%</PRE></BLOCKQUOTE></P><PCLASS="para">Simply type an arithmetic expression, followed by a RETURN.The result will be printed to standard output. Type CTRL-d toexit.</P><PCLASS="para"><ACLASS="indexterm"NAME="AUTOID-58480"></A><ACLASS="indexterm"NAME="AUTOID-58482"></A>The only thing you need to learn to find <EMCLASS="emphasis">bc</EM> really useful isthe <EMCLASS="emphasis">scale</EM> command, which tells the calculator how many decimalplaces to use. The default is 0, so typing an expression like<CODECLASS="literal">10/4</CODE> yields the unfortunate answer 2. However:</P><PCLASS="para"><BLOCKQUOTECLASS="screen"><PRECLASS="screen">% <CODECLASS="userinput"><B>bcscale=210/4</B></CODE>2.50</PRE></BLOCKQUOTE></P><PCLASS="para">gives a more acceptable two decimal places.
